Slp1 Binds Specifically to Chitin Oligosaccharides.

(A) Affinity precipitation experiments showing that Slp1 coprecipitates with insoluble crab shell chitin and chitin beads and was detected in the insoluble pellet fraction (P) following SDS-PAGE and Coomassie blue staining. Slp1 did not precipitate with other insoluble polysaccharides, including chitosan (deacetylated chitin) or the plant cell wall polysaccharides xylan and cellulose. Instead, Slp1 remained in the nonprecipitated supernatant fraction (S) after incubation with these polysaccharides.

(B) Slp1 does not provide protection from hyphal tip hydrolysis by chitinase enzymes. Micrographs of T. viride spores taken 24 h after addition of either water or crude extract of tomato leaves containing intracellular basic chitinases (ChiB). Pretreatment with 10 μM Avr4 prevented hydrolysis of T. viride hyphal tips by basic chitinase (Avr4 and ChiB), whereas pretreatment with 10 μM Slp1 (Slp1 and ChiB) did not. Bars = 10 μm.
